PBI-Gordon Taking Over as Suppler of Segway Fungicide SC

Source: www.TurfMagazine.com

KANSAS CITY, Mo. – PBI-Gordon Corporation is the new preferred supplier of Segway Fungicide SC, which treats pythium diseases that can plague cool-season and warm-season turf, especially on golf courses. Segway Fungicide SC is a proprietary product of Japan-based Ishihara Sangyo Kaisha, Ltd. (ISK).

PBI-Gordon will begin selling Segway Fungicide SC to distributors on May 17, 2014, for use on turf and landscape ornamentals. The fungicide uses the active ingredient cyazofamid to provide preventative control of pythium root dysfunction, pythium blight and damping-off in turf and phytopthora crown and root rots, and pythium crown and root rots in landscape ornamentals. Segway has been marketed for seven years and has demonstrated excellent results in university tests and in end-user field applications.

This is not the first product supply partnership between PBI-Gordon and ISK. PBI-Gordon’s Katana Turf Herbicide is also a proprietary product of ISK.
